How To Fix /SAPAPO/PAGT_HEUR114 - Start rescheduling of failed orders in previous period [&1, &2]


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SAPAPO/PAGT_HEUR -

  • Message number: 114

  • Message text: Start rescheduling of failed orders in previous period [&1, &2]

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/SAPAPO/PAGT_HEUR114 - Start rescheduling of failed orders in previous period [&1, &2] ?

    The SAP error message /SAPAPO/PAGT_HEUR114 indicates that there was an issue with rescheduling failed orders in a previous period. This error typically arises in the context of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) within SAP, particularly when dealing with production planning and scheduling.

    Cause:

    1. Failed Orders: The error suggests that there are orders that could not be processed or scheduled in the previous planning run. This could be due to various reasons such as:

      • Resource constraints (e.g., lack of available capacity).
      • Material shortages (e.g., missing components).
      • Conflicts in scheduling (e.g., overlapping orders).
      • Incorrect master data (e.g., incorrect lead times, production versions).
    2. Planning Parameters: Incorrect or suboptimal planning parameters may lead to the failure of orders during the scheduling process.

    3. Data Consistency Issues: There may be inconsistencies in the data that prevent the system from rescheduling the orders.

    Solution:

    1. Analyze Failed Orders: Check the details of the failed orders to understand why they could not be scheduled. This can be done through transaction codes like /SAPAPO/ORDR or /SAPAPO/SDP94.

    2. Check Resource Availability: Ensure that the resources required for the orders are available. This includes checking capacity, availability of materials, and any other constraints.

    3. Review Master Data: Verify that the master data (e.g., material master, production resources/tools, and work centers) is correctly maintained and up to date.

    4. Adjust Planning Parameters: If necessary, adjust the planning parameters to allow for better scheduling. This may include lead times, safety stock levels, or other relevant settings.

    5. Run Rescheduling: After addressing the issues, you can attempt to run the rescheduling process again. This can typically be done through the planning book or by executing the relevant planning function.

    6. Consult Logs and Messages: Review the logs and messages generated during the planning run for additional insights into what went wrong.
